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Parametry zapytania MySQL w panelu Pentaho CE

Musisz przekazać parametr z komponentu do źródła danych.

  1. Dodaj parametr o nazwie salesrep_selection z wartością salesrep_selection do właściwości Parameters składnika tabeli . Spowoduje to skonfigurowanie parametru w komponencie i przekazanie jego wartości do źródła danych.
  2. Dodaj ten sam parametr we właściwości Parameters źródła danych . Spowoduje to skonfigurowanie parametru w źródle danych i przekazanie jego wartości do zapytania.

Komponent tabeli (lista klientów według przedstawiciela handlowego):

- Name: customers_list_table  
- Listeners: ["salesrep_selection"]  
- Datasource: customers_list_data  
- Parameters: [["salesrep_selection", "salesrep_selection"]]

Źródło danych (zapytanie MySQL):

- Name: companies_list_data  
- Jndi: business_datawarehouse  
- Query: SELECT customerid,customername FROM customers WHERE salesrep=${salesrep_selection}  
- Parameters: [["salesrep_selection", "salesrep_selection"]]



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Kodowanie znaków JDBC

  2. Połączenia w MySQL do pobierania danych z wielu tabel

  3. Tworzenie widoku w różnych bazach danych

  4. Nie udało się zainicjować systemu konfiguracji

  5. Błąd podczas ładowania modułu MySQLdb z Django na OS X